The Opportunity
Do you enjoy solving complex problems through data and analytics?
Join QBE Portfolio Solutions (QPS) within our Scout: Research & Insights team, where you'll work at the heart of a growing analytics function supporting underwriting and portfolio decision-making. Working alongside teams across pricing, cat modelling, Data & AI and the wider business, you'll use data to uncover insights, support predictive analytics initiatives and help shape the future of decision-making across QPS.
This is an excellent opportunity for someone with strong analytical foundations who is eager to develop their career in a highly collaborative and innovative environment.

Your New Role
- Analyse large and complex datasets to identify trends, risks and opportunities.
- Support the development of statistical models and predictive analytics solutions.
- Work closely with underwriting teams to provide data-driven insights that support portfolio and underwriting decisions.
- Use Databricks and SQL to interrogate, manipulate and analyse data.
- Partner with teams across pricing, cat modelling, Data & AI and the wider QPS function.
- Contribute to portfolio analysis, research and insight projects.
- Support the development of analytical workflows and tools.
- Translate data into meaningful insights and recommendations for stakeholders.
- Participate in innovation and technology-led initiatives across the analytics function.
- Continuously develop knowledge of data, analytics and insurance markets.
- Experience using statistical modelling, either commercially or through academic projects.
- Hands-on experience using Databricks and strong SQL skills.
- Coding experience and a genuine interest in analytics and data-driven decision making.
- Strong problem-solving skills and the ability to approach challenges with a structured analytical mindset.
- Able to learn quickly and work effectively across a variety of teams and stakeholders.
- Insurance, actuarial, portfolio analytics or data science experience would be advantageous but is not essential.

About QBE Insurance
At QBE we’re driven by our purpose of enabling a more resilient future. QBE is an international insurer and reinsurer headquartered in Sydney, Australia, with local presence in 26 countries. We don't just see ourselves as an insurer, but a partner to our customers in helping to navigate uncertainty. We provide tailored solutions across commercial, personal, and specialty products, as well as risk management solutions to help individuals and businesses manage risks, build strength and embrace change.
